Key info
- All songs must be original (Out of the Bedroom only).
- Each act can only play once during the day.
- Each slot is 10 mins maximum (two songs each)
- On signing up, let the host know how many people will be playing and what the instruments will be.
- If you sign up in advance (Sad Song Club only) please be present for the check-in at the beginning of the session.
- The stage is small so drum kits and amps are not permitted.
- There will be four mics and four instrument DI inputs available. For Out of the Bedroom there will be an electro acoustic guitar and electronic keyboard available.
- A maximum of 4 performers will be permitted on the stage at any one time.
- Instruments will be DI-ed into the sound desk please bring a Jack cable with you.
- Make sure that your instruments are tuned up before going on stage.
- Be ready to go on stage at least 15 minutes before your slot and leave the stage as quickly as possible.
- Do not plug in or unplug equipment until directed
- If you are not there for the start of your slot you will not be permitted to play and will not be able to rebook
- You are responsible for your own equipment – please label it clearly and never leave it unattended.
- Please take care when using the house equipment, you will be charged for any damage caused by misuse.
- Meadows Festival and Out of the bedroom accept no liability for any loss or damage to your equipment.
- The Meadows Festival is a family friendly community event: No strong language on the stage please.
- The festival is run entirely by Volunteers: abusive behaviour will not be tolerated.
